Discusses the ground systems required to accept microwave beams from a solar power satellite. It is estimated that a low gain rectifying antenna about 10 km in diameter consisting of 13 billion elements and having 7 billion rectifiers would be required. Topics include: rectenna; dipole assembly; panels; DC to AC convertor stations; rectenna costs estimated.
